Whether you’re dithering, delaying, dilatory, stalling,
temporizing, hesitating, vacillating, humming and
hawing, dilly-dallying or shilly-shallying, we all
have times when we really don’t want to tackle the
things we should be doing. So here are a few mindless
web toys to help you avoid things for a bit longer.
LOLZ
Lolz from Drawball is a face that changes depending on
what you do. Hold down the mouse button to hear the music
and watch the background colours change. Wiggle the
mouse to make his googly eyes roll.
www.drawball.com/lolz
�
THIS IS SAND
Did you ever make sand sculptures in a glass jar? Try it
online with no mess (your parents will cheer!) Click and
hold to drop sand, and press “c” to change colours.
thisissand.com�
SILK
An interactive drawing program (with music) which
lets you weave patterns of silky wisps of smoke into
horizontally-mirrored art. Open the controls on the left
to change colours and types of symmetry.
weavesilk.com/
